Skip to content

Commit 7c2800e

Browse files
committed
chore: release 3.21.0
1 parent ef1ca7f commit 7c2800e

4 files changed

Lines changed: 26 additions & 26 deletions

File tree

appcast-x86_64.xml

Lines changed: 10 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,15 @@ IMPORTANT: This file was signed by Sparkle. Any modifications to this file requi
77
<title>Ghostex Intel Updates</title>
88
<link>https://github.com/maddada/Ghostex/releases</link>
99
<description>Sparkle appcast for Ghostex Intel macOS releases.</description>
10+
<item>
11+
<title>3.21.0</title>
12+
<pubDate>Fri, 29 May 2026 20:42:38 +0400</pubDate>
13+
<sparkle:fullReleaseNotesLink>https://github.com/maddada/Ghostex/releases/tag/v3.21.0</sparkle:fullReleaseNotesLink>
14+
<sparkle:version>32100</sparkle:version>
15+
<sparkle:shortVersionString>3.21.0</sparkle:shortVersionString>
16+
<sparkle:minimumSystemVersion>13.0</sparkle:minimumSystemVersion>
17+
<enclosure url="https://github.com/maddada/Ghostex/releases/download/v3.21.0/ghostex-3.21.0-x86_64.dmg" length="200455380" type="application/octet-stream" sparkle:edSignature="7gPxiHfgQCvjRpIa2KwPcdKWgl6DyaPYeViZS701P+eqkwNTepyRi4vgqSaK4+fqP3gpU5ccbYSfG2xyig9OBQ=="/>
18+
</item>
1019
<item>
1120
<title>3.20.0</title>
1221
<pubDate>Fri, 29 May 2026 20:14:13 +0400</pubDate>
@@ -52,18 +61,9 @@ IMPORTANT: This file was signed by Sparkle. Any modifications to this file requi
5261
<sparkle:minimumSystemVersion>13.0</sparkle:minimumSystemVersion>
5362
<enclosure url="https://github.com/maddada/Ghostex/releases/download/v3.16.0/ghostex-3.16.0-x86_64.dmg" length="198738098" type="application/octet-stream" sparkle:edSignature="GArSWfsgPWFB8Pt6xufm9W7HFLuwJvC+AWYRagDI+lB10nlHMCNEIlBNVCeUUFZIaEy4omKWVZ59t553zGHdAg=="/>
5463
</item>
55-
<item>
56-
<title>3.15.0</title>
57-
<pubDate>Wed, 27 May 2026 09:03:30 +0400</pubDate>
58-
<sparkle:fullReleaseNotesLink>https://github.com/maddada/Ghostex/releases/tag/v3.15.0</sparkle:fullReleaseNotesLink>
59-
<sparkle:version>31500</sparkle:version>
60-
<sparkle:shortVersionString>3.15.0</sparkle:shortVersionString>
61-
<sparkle:minimumSystemVersion>13.0</sparkle:minimumSystemVersion>
62-
<enclosure url="https://github.com/maddada/Ghostex/releases/download/v3.15.0/ghostex-3.15.0-x86_64.dmg" length="198792161" type="application/octet-stream" sparkle:edSignature="tW83woPrVs7t7+LrRdeRR+qiPhCy59Z220u4O31nIYLP3PkPY5W0UoHcWakmv7XCNKLjZtHc6U5w5hALx0A+DQ=="/>
63-
</item>
6464
</channel>
6565
</rss>
6666
<!-- sparkle-signatures:
67-
edSignature: tVKhvO8Tx1B6rZEqEFJvZZNVkp+d3FDtFTa8yUWNIAHzhZrh9unokce3xm9gtg8EOsaPK9YgHm91CD2DB/hQAA==
67+
edSignature: YIiCnA4y/FnvUuQSChd0K3DHt2Sq5WFTzMcfhr45NMsAQMl0sYViYv/JLF+SmBVCgC6CHpZKpuf/YMyk5SUYBA==
6868
length: 5059
6969
-->

appcast.xml

Lines changed: 11 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-7,6 +7,16 @@ IMPORTANT: This file was signed by Sparkle. Any modifications to this file requi
77
<title>Ghostex Updates</title>
88
<link>https://github.com/maddada/Ghostex/releases</link>
99
<description>Sparkle appcast for Ghostex macOS releases.</description>
10+
<item>
11+
<title>3.21.0</title>
12+
<pubDate>Fri, 29 May 2026 20:42:34 +0400</pubDate>
13+
<sparkle:fullReleaseNotesLink>https://github.com/maddada/Ghostex/releases/tag/v3.21.0</sparkle:fullReleaseNotesLink>
14+
<sparkle:version>32100</sparkle:version>
15+
<sparkle:shortVersionString>3.21.0</sparkle:shortVersionString>
16+
<sparkle:minimumSystemVersion>13.0</sparkle:minimumSystemVersion>
17+
<sparkle:hardwareRequirements>arm64</sparkle:hardwareRequirements>
18+
<enclosure url="https://github.com/maddada/Ghostex/releases/download/v3.21.0/ghostex-3.21.0-arm64.dmg" length="186108898" type="application/octet-stream" sparkle:edSignature="BYpdChF5LAsZJOw9Ye+4SZHE0G1FYmn6dlVlAYu3ciObRCX9ERBi71+PJEp18cWshIvrj6MkL6CAaSjeX7GcBg=="/>
19+
</item>
1020
<item>
1121
<title>3.20.0</title>
1222
<pubDate>Fri, 29 May 2026 20:14:08 +0400</pubDate>
@@ -57,19 +67,9 @@ IMPORTANT: This file was signed by Sparkle. Any modifications to this file requi
5767
<sparkle:hardwareRequirements>arm64</sparkle:hardwareRequirements>
5868
<enclosure url="https://github.com/maddada/Ghostex/releases/download/v3.16.0/ghostex-3.16.0-arm64.dmg" length="185136000" type="application/octet-stream" sparkle:edSignature="RW4YrnGurjr4yBtgK2/a8i8xxpnlmJkB2IhGdVdh72u8Y8bxxsAcVbSoyq3iV8rS68mRUqP4GChxesvwLYBdCg=="/>
5969
</item>
60-
<item>
61-
<title>3.15.0</title>
62-
<pubDate>Wed, 27 May 2026 09:03:27 +0400</pubDate>
63-
<sparkle:fullReleaseNotesLink>https://github.com/maddada/Ghostex/releases/tag/v3.15.0</sparkle:fullReleaseNotesLink>
64-
<sparkle:version>31500</sparkle:version>
65-
<sparkle:shortVersionString>3.15.0</sparkle:shortVersionString>
66-
<sparkle:minimumSystemVersion>13.0</sparkle:minimumSystemVersion>
67-
<sparkle:hardwareRequirements>arm64</sparkle:hardwareRequirements>
68-
<enclosure url="https://github.com/maddada/Ghostex/releases/download/v3.15.0/ghostex-3.15.0-arm64.dmg" length="184949664" type="application/octet-stream" sparkle:edSignature="KP72PBoYQ8ztcqNeQ/q/+SA0OLygdBEgySkq6hFOax8o/tdEhELSVdx8dzwT1BV3c0sYo5F5NsfAzzgNM8QCBw=="/>
69-
</item>
7070
</channel>
7171
</rss>
7272
<!-- sparkle-signatures:
73-
edSignature: QK/2oTiyNWQUbp8kl9BV93bb+MV7T1oJmpZyMpYJT4giDcmr75wGOiF0LkOFF2Src0/wZ4cvMqKjS9d5ZYihCA==
73+
edSignature: 2fMGTjWNAY8cSug2rO7j/qHVTxQBK5FqNBJLGNPXcWQRU7ywyT0H3PbCeeRdhd+fMSSMCH5r5z5xCP1mCIaMBA==
7474
length: 5532
7575
-->

native/macos/ghostexHost/project.yml

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-13,20 +13,20 @@ settings:
1313
# maintainer's Apple signing identity. Developers can set signing locally
1414
# in Xcode or with an untracked config.
1515
CODE_SIGN_STYLE: Automatic
16-
# CDXC:AutoUpdate 2026-05-29-20:09: Sparkle compares CFBundleVersion, not
16+
# CDXC:AutoUpdate 2026-05-29-20:39: Sparkle compares CFBundleVersion, not
1717
# only CFBundleShortVersionString. Release builds use semver-derived numeric
1818
# build values so each public update is greater than earlier installs.
19-
CURRENT_PROJECT_VERSION: 32000
19+
CURRENT_PROJECT_VERSION: 32100
2020
GENERATE_INFOPLIST_FILE: YES
2121
LD_RUNPATH_SEARCH_PATHS:
2222
- "$(inherited)"
2323
- "@executable_path/../Frameworks"
2424
MACOSX_DEPLOYMENT_TARGET: "13.0"
25-
# CDXC:Distribution 2026-05-29-20:09: GitHub and Sparkle release v3.20.0 must
25+
# CDXC:Distribution 2026-05-29-20:39: GitHub and Sparkle release v3.21.0 must
2626
# publish a notarized Developer ID Ghostex app whose bundle metadata
2727
# matches both GitHub release assets, Sparkle appcasts, and the
2828
# architecture-aware Ghostex update feed.
29-
MARKETING_VERSION: "3.20.0"
29+
MARKETING_VERSION: "3.21.0"
3030
SDKROOT: macosx
3131
SWIFT_VERSION: "5.0"
3232
# CDXC:ChromiumBrowserPanes 2026-05-04-16:38: Swift needs both Ghostty's

package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,6 @@
11
{
22
"name": "ghostex",
3-
"version": "3.20.0",
3+
"version": "3.21.0",
44
"private": true,
55
"description": "ghostex native macOS workarea and sessions UI.",
66
"type": "module",

0 commit comments

Comments
 (0)